Things are stirring in the world of mewithoutYou. Last year, they celebrated the 15th anniversary of their debut album [A–>B] Life by playing it in full on tour. The Philly band now revealed that their hometown stop of the tour at The TLA was filmed by Arsenal Mediaworks and will be turned into the concert film [A–>B] Live. They say “more details will be available shortly,” but in the meantime, they released the video of “I Never Said That I Was Brave,” which looks and sounds awesome. Check it out below.

mewithoutYou revealed in April that they have a new Will Yip-produced album that they expect to release this fall. “It covers new heavy territory I don’t think we’ve never been in,” said drummer Rickie Mazzotta. “[Frontman] Aaron [Weiss]’s taken a scream. And [there’s] instrumental territory that’s trippy, weird, stuff we never would have dreamed of doing…Trippy in a heavy sense, and a chill sense. The summation of our whole career is on this, and then some.” Stay tuned for more on that.

The band also just played two shows with Tigers Jaw — Hamden, CT’s Space Ballroom on Wednesday (6/20) and Asbury Park, NJ’s Asbury Lanes last night (6/21) — and, excitingly, these were their first shows with longtime bassist Greg Jehanian back in the band. He left in 2016 (and was replaced by Dominic Angelella), but he officially announced his return last week, writing:

Unintentionally wearing the same clothes as when I announced my departure from @mewithoutyou , I wanted to formally announce my return. Coming back to the band was unexpected to say the least, but the season and needs of the band family organically lined up with the season and needs of my own family, creating an opportunity to be together again. I’m grateful for the opportunity, grateful for the loving support of @thisnoisyvillage , and look forward to seeing friends out on the road again. Much love and peace! 🙏🏽

You can watch a video of mewithoutYou (Greg included) playing “O, Porcupine” at Asbury Lanes last night, and see the setlist from that show, below.

mewithoutYou’s next (and only upcoming) show is the inaugural Three Stacks Music Festival in Michigan on Saturday (6/23) with Against Me!, Murder by Death, PUP, Screaming Females, Camp Cope, Petal and City Mouse (tickets).
